Transaction 371fb5874e8852f1164873f36f5b29768e40d79c5f9819ed1914586c201f4703

1 Input
1 Outputs
  • 371fb5874e8852f1164873f36f5b29768e40d79c5f9819ed1914586c201f4703:0
  • value  64993057
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z